Types of Summer Camps Available in Hong Kong
From toddlers to teens summer camp hong kong options are available for all age groups and interests. These programs are often held by private schools, educational centers, universities, and even outdoor adventure organizations. Let’s take a closer look at the types of camps that have become popular in recent years:
1. Academic Enrichment Camps
For families that value continuous academic growth, these camps offer intensive programs in math, science, language, coding, or literacy. Children can work on their reading fluency, STEM projects, or writing skills in a fun and engaging way.
2. Creative Arts and Performance Camps
Hong Kong is home to renowned art institutions and performance schools that host camps in painting, drama, filmmaking, dance, and music. These camps help children unleash their imagination while learning the fundamentals of artistic expression.
3. Outdoor Adventure and Nature Camps
The natural parks and coastlines of Hong Kong are perfect for environmental education. Camps based in areas like Lantau Island or Tai Po take children on hikes, eco-tours, and marine biology adventures that spark environmental awareness and physical resilience.
4. Sports and Physical Fitness Camps
From soccer and swimming to martial arts and rock climbing, physical education is a major part of summer camp programming. These camps instill discipline, teamwork, and healthy lifestyle habits.
5. Leadership and Life Skills Camps
For older children and teens, some camps focus on public speaking, leadership, entrepreneurship, and problem-solving. These programs build confidence and independence, preparing students for future academic and personal success.

How Parents Can Choose the Right Camp
The wide range of choices can be overwhelming for parents. To ensure the best fit, consider the following when selecting a summer camp hong kong program:
- Interests and strengths of your child: Does your child love science, nature, art, or sports? Choose a camp that aligns with their passions.
- Camp duration and schedule: Make sure it fits within your summer plans and work commitments.
- Safety and hygiene standards: Confirm if the camp has licensed staff, medical protocols, and COVID safety measures.
- Reputation and reviews: Look for testimonials, word-of-mouth recommendations, and accreditations.
- Language of instruction: Especially important for international families to ensure comfort and learning.
Popular Institutions Hosting Camps in Hong Kong
While many independent providers offer programs, some of the most reputable summer camp hong kong options are hosted by international schools, museums, science centers, and educational startups. Examples include:
- International schools like ESF, Canadian International, and HKIS
- Local creative spaces such as Kids’ Gallery, YWCA, and Little Picasso Studio
- Science-focused hubs like HK Science Museum and Curiosity Kids
- Outdoor and eco-camps operated by organizations like Ark Eden, Outward Bound HK, and WWF
These institutions combine expert instruction with world-class facilities, making them attractive to both local and expatriate families.
